Core Insights - The demand for AI is significantly increasing among managed service providers (MSPs), but their preparedness to meet this demand is declining, creating a gap that needs to be addressed [2][4][8] Group 1: AI Demand and MSP Readiness - 92% of MSPs report business growth driven by AI interest, with 96% expecting this trend to continue [2][8] - Only about 50% of MSPs feel prepared to assist small and mid-sized businesses (SMBs) in adopting AI tools, a decrease from 90% in the previous year [2][8] - Less than half of MSPs have developed or deployed AI cybersecurity agents for SMB customers [8] Group 2: Internal Use of AI - 67% of MSPs utilize AI for customer support, 66% for technical support/ticket triage, and 58% for threat detection and response [8] Group 3: Customer Preferences and Challenges - AI expertise is now the third most important attribute for MSPs, following threat prevention and 24/7 support [8] - The percentage of customers citing cost savings as a primary challenge has decreased from 28% in 2023 to 17% in 2025 [8] - 71% of SMBs prefer bundled security packages that include prevention, detection, and response services [8] Group 4: MSP Service Expansion - 95% of MSPs plan to expand their managed service offerings in the next year, with 57% actively developing new services [8] - Key priorities for new services include integration across tools (38%), high attach-rate with core services (18%), and broad applicability across SMB verticals (16%) [8] Group 5: Customer Acquisition Strategies - Referrals are the leading source of new SMB customers at 32%, followed by online search and digital ads at 29%, and technology marketplaces at 25% [8]

Core Insights - A significant 97% of UK business leaders believe that the role of Chief Trust Officer (CTrO) is essential in addressing challenges related to AI, cybersecurity, and data management [1][5][6] - The urgency for a CTrO arises from the need to consolidate accountability for customer trust, security, and regulatory compliance, which is currently fragmented among various roles [2][5] Industry Trends - Trust has emerged as a critical theme for businesses, with a majority of UK organizations recognizing the immediate need for modern defense and resilience capabilities [3][4] - The evolving nature of trust in enterprises is directly linked to customer expectations and the necessity to protect brand reputation and investor confidence [4] Role Priorities - Business leaders identified key priorities for the CTrO role, including customer trust and reputation management (31%) and rapid crisis response to events like data breaches (30%) [5][9] - The most in-demand skills for a CTrO include deep understanding of data privacy and regulatory frameworks (28%), knowledge of AI governance (27%), and the ability to build stakeholder trust (27%) [9] External Pressures - The study highlights that external factors driving the need for a CTrO include the rise of AI (37%), cross-border data regulations (34%), and persistent cybersecurity threats such as ransomware (34%) [5]
